DiskEncryptionSetsOperations Klas
Waarschuwing
Maak deze klasse NIET rechtstreeks een instantie.
In plaats daarvan moet u toegang krijgen tot de volgende bewerkingen via
<xref:disk_encryption_sets> Kenmerk.
- Overname
-
builtins.objectDiskEncryptionSetsOperations
Constructor
DiskEncryptionSetsOperations(*args, **kwargs)
Methoden
begin_create_or_update |
Hiermee wordt een schijfversleutelingsset gemaakt of bijgewerkt. |
begin_delete |
Hiermee verwijdert u een schijfversleutelingsset. |
begin_update |
Updates (patches) een schijfversleutelingsset. |
get |
Hiermee haalt u informatie op over een schijfversleutelingsset. |
list |
Een lijst met alle schijfversleutelingssets onder een abonnement. |
list_associated_resources |
Een lijst met alle resources die zijn versleuteld met deze schijfversleutelingsset. |
list_by_resource_group |
Een lijst met alle schijfversleutelingssets onder een resourcegroep. |
begin_create_or_update
Hiermee wordt een schijfversleutelingsset gemaakt of bijgewerkt.
begin_create_or_update(resource_group_name: str, disk_encryption_set_name: str, disk_encryption_set: _models.DiskEncryptionSet,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.DiskEncryptionSet]
Parameters
- disk_encryption_set_name
- str
De naam van de schijfversleutelingsset die wordt gemaakt. De naam kan niet worden gewijzigd nadat de schijfversleutelingsset is gemaakt. Ondersteunde tekens voor de naam zijn a-z, A-Z, 0-9 en _. De maximale naamlengte is 80 tekens. Vereist.
- disk_encryption_set
- DiskEncryptionSet of IO
object schijfversleutelingsset dat is opgegeven in de hoofdtekst van de bewerking Schijfversleutelingsset plaatsen. Is een DiskEncryptionSet-type of een IO-type. Vereist.
- content_type
- str
Inhoudstype van de hoofdtekstparameter. Bekende waarden zijn: 'application/json'. De standaardwaarde is Geen.
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
- continuation_token
- str
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.
- polling
- bool of PollingMethod
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en of uw eigen geïnitialiseerde pollingobject door te geven voor een persoonlijke pollingstrategie.
- polling_interval
- int
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.
Retouren
Een exemplaar van LROPoller dat DiskEncryptionSet of het resultaat van cls(response) retourneert
Retourtype
Uitzonderingen
begin_delete
Hiermee verwijdert u een schijfversleutelingsset.
begin_delete(resource_group_name: str, disk_encryption_set_name: str, **kwargs: Any) -> LROPoller[None]
Parameters
- disk_encryption_set_name
- str
De naam van de schijfversleutelingsset die wordt gemaakt. De naam kan niet worden gewijzigd nadat de schijfversleutelingsset is gemaakt. Ondersteunde tekens voor de naam zijn a-z, A-Z, 0-9 en _. De maximale naamlengte is 80 tekens. Vereist.
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
- continuation_token
- str
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.
- polling
- bool of PollingMethod
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en of uw eigen geïnitialiseerde pollingobject door te geven voor een persoonlijke pollingstrategie.
- polling_interval
- int
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.
Retouren
Een exemplaar van LROPoller dat Geen of het resultaat van cls(response) retourneert
Retourtype
Uitzonderingen
begin_update
Updates (patches) een schijfversleutelingsset.
begin_update(resource_group_name: str, disk_encryption_set_name: str, disk_encryption_set: _models.DiskEncryptionSetUpdate, *, content_type: str = 'application/json', **kwargs: Any) -> LROPoller[_models.DiskEncryptionSet]
Parameters
- disk_encryption_set_name
- str
De naam van de schijfversleutelingsset die wordt gemaakt. De naam kan niet worden gewijzigd nadat de schijfversleutelingsset is gemaakt. Ondersteunde tekens voor de naam zijn a-z, A-Z, 0-9 en _. De maximale naamlengte is 80 tekens. Vereist.
- disk_encryption_set
- DiskEncryptionSetUpdate of IO
schijfversleutelingssetobject dat is opgegeven in de hoofdtekst van de bewerking Schijfversleutelingsset patchen. Is een DiskEncryptionSetUpdate-type of een IO-type. Vereist.
- content_type
- str
Inhoudstype van de hoofdtekstparameter. Bekende waarden zijn: 'application/json'. De standaardwaarde is Geen.
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
- continuation_token
- str
Een vervolgtoken om een poller opnieuw te starten vanuit een opgeslagen status.
- polling
- bool of PollingMethod
Standaard is de pollingmethode ARMPolling. Geef onwaar door om deze bewerking niet te peilen of uw eigen geïnitialiseerde pollingobject door te geven voor een persoonlijke pollingstrategie.
- polling_interval
- int
Standaardwachttijd tussen twee polls voor LRO-bewerkingen als er geen Retry-After header aanwezig is.
Retouren
Een exemplaar van LROPoller dat DiskEncryptionSet of het resultaat van cls(response) retourneert
Retourtype
Uitzonderingen
get
Hiermee haalt u informatie op over een schijfversleutelingsset.
get(resource_group_name: str, disk_encryption_set_name: str, **kwargs: Any) -> DiskEncryptionSet
Parameters
- disk_encryption_set_name
- str
De naam van de schijfversleutelingsset die wordt gemaakt. De naam kan niet worden gewijzigd nadat de schijfversleutelingsset is gemaakt. Ondersteunde tekens voor de naam zijn a-z, A-Z, 0-9 en _. De maximale naamlengte is 80 tekens. Vereist.
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
Retouren
DiskEncryptionSet of het resultaat van cls(response)
Retourtype
Uitzonderingen
list
Een lijst met alle schijfversleutelingssets onder een abonnement.
list(**kwargs: Any) -> Iterable[DiskEncryptionSet]
Parameters
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
Retouren
Een iterator zoals een exemplaar van DiskEncryptionSet of het resultaat van cls(response)
Retourtype
Uitzonderingen
list_associated_resources
Een lijst met alle resources die zijn versleuteld met deze schijfversleutelingsset.
list_associated_resources(resource_group_name: str, disk_encryption_set_name: str, **kwargs: Any) -> Iterable[str]
Parameters
- disk_encryption_set_name
- str
De naam van de schijfversleutelingsset die wordt gemaakt. De naam kan niet worden gewijzigd nadat de schijfversleutelingsset is gemaakt. Ondersteunde tekens voor de naam zijn a-z, A-Z, 0-9 en _. De maximale naamlengte is 80 tekens. Vereist.
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
Retouren
Een iterator zoals een exemplaar van str of het resultaat van cls(response)
Retourtype
Uitzonderingen
list_by_resource_group
Een lijst met alle schijfversleutelingssets onder een resourcegroep.
list_by_resource_group(resource_group_name: str, **kwargs: Any) -> Iterable[DiskEncryptionSet]
Parameters
- cls
- callable
Een aangepast type of aangepaste functie die wordt doorgegeven aan het directe antwoord
Retouren
Een iterator zoals een exemplaar van DiskEncryptionSet of het resultaat van cls(response)
Retourtype
Uitzonderingen
Kenmerken
models
models = <module 'azure.mgmt.compute.v2020_09_30.models' from 'C:\\hostedtoolcache\\windows\\Python\\3.11.7\\x64\\Lib\\site-packages\\azure\\mgmt\\compute\\v2020_09_30\\models\\__init__.py'>
Azure SDK for Python